On the one side, Qualcomm is being accused by Arm of infringing on their intellectual property rights through the Nuvia acquisition and subsequent use in their latest CPU designs. This is a matter of great contention, with both parties presenting their respective cases in court.
However, today we learned that there’s another angle to this situation. It appears that Qualcomm is asserting that they have the right to continue using Nuvia technology under the licensing agreement they obtained when acquiring the company. In essence, Qualcomm believes that it was part of the original license and therefore they are entitled to proceed with their plans.
